Frankie Grygus- Bass and Vocals for The Michael Paul Band

Meet The Michael Paul Band's Bass Player and Vocalist - Frank -

Frank grew up in Connecticut and started playing music at the age of  7 on the accordion, the traditional instrument of his family’s heritage. Frank’s father, who was a band leader, was his biggest influence and Frank, following in his father’s footsteps, took up the trumpet after 8 years of playing the accordion. Frank played trumpet in his high school band which placed 2nd in the concert competition of the annual Cherry Blossom Festival held in Washington D.C. in 1962.

 

Hearing a lot of  swing and boogie during his younger years gave him a feel for the bass and growing up in the age of rock and roll made it a natural crossover.

 

After a sabbatical from music during his early 20s he returned to music and took up the electric bass and within a year was playing rock and blues with local bands. His knowledge of music helped him learn fast but he soon became aware of his shortcomings and decided to audition for entrance to the Berklee College of Music in Boston. Frank quickly made friends with other musicians at the school and before long was playing in some of the top bands from New York to the northern New England ski resorts and in warm-up acts for nationally known bands.

 

In 1976 Frank migrated to California and soon took a position with a fledgling local music magazine  in the San Francisco Bay area called BAM Magazine. (BAM standing for Bay Area Music) Frank quickly got involved with the bay area music scene and sometimes with the help of  the magazine, was able to jam and play with many of the greats and near greats of the S. F. bay area.

 

Now, with over 35 years of performance and studio experience in everything from jazz standards to rock, blues, swing and country, Frank has become part of a new and up and coming country rock band of veteran musicians from Oakley, California – The Michael Paul Band.
